ОтветитьWith this trick, which is only used during demonstrations to gain students, it’s easier than it looks. Basically, the distance between the slabs is spaced out in a certain way that when the first slab is broken the force created breaks the second slab using the first one. If you break the first one, odds are the energy created will break the second one. As this is ice and standing up rather than laying horizontally it’s much more difficult and requires much more strength and momentum to get through, very impressive
